Output c91a7b2eea75bc97d5cb1b0283de5a732176182dbd13c3841f2329e8a822617c:17

value
42096
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bfb73dc4fba14c42e5a28cc404531f9181664784 OP_EQUAL
address
3KAiW1btJeHwtYWVSrxzU1dxa4yGJ1XSdq
transaction
c91a7b2eea75bc97d5cb1b0283de5a732176182dbd13c3841f2329e8a822617c
spent
true